Butterfly Valve with Gearbox An Overview


Butterfly valves are widely used in various industries for regulating flow and pressure within pipelines. They are known for their compact design, quick operation, and ease of maintenance. One of the key components that enhance the functionality of a butterfly valve is the gearbox. This article delves into the design, features, benefits, and applications of butterfly valves equipped with gearboxes.


What is a Butterfly Valve?


A butterfly valve consists of a circular disc or plate that rotates around a central axis within the valve body. This rotation controls the flow of fluid passing through the pipe. The valve’s body is typically connected to a stem that allows the disc to pivot. When the disc is parallel to the flow, the valve is open, and fluid can pass freely. Conversely, when the disc is rotated a quarter turn, the valve closes, restricting fluid flow.


The Role of Gearboxes in Butterfly Valves


The integration of a gearbox into butterfly valve systems is essential for manipulating the valve's opening and closing mechanisms effectively. The gearbox translates rotational motion from an actuator, which could be manual or powered, into the necessary torque to operate the valve smoothly. This is particularly useful in larger valves or those used in high-pressure applications where manual operation would be impractical.


Features of Butterfly Valves with Gearboxes


1. Reduction of Torque Gearboxes reduce the amount of torque needed to operate heavy-duty butterfly valves. This makes it easier to manipulate the valve, especially in larger sizes or applications where high torques are required.


2. Enhanced Control Gearboxes provide improved control over the valve’s position. Fine adjustments can be made to control flow rate, leading to increased efficiency in various industrial processes.


3. Durability A gearbox can protect the valve mechanism from excessive forces, enhancing the valve's lifespan and reducing maintenance needs.


4. Sealing and Leakage Prevention High-quality gearboxes can help ensure the valve seals properly, minimizing the risk of leakages — a crucial aspect in maintaining system integrity.


5. Versatility Butterfly valves with gearboxes can be adapted to a variety of actuators (electric, pneumatic, hydraulic) allowing for greater flexibility in design and application.

Benefits of Butterfly Valves with Gearboxes


Incorporating gearboxes into butterfly valve systems brings several benefits


1. Operational Efficiency With reduced manual effort required, operators can manage fluid flow more efficiently, which is crucial in systems requiring precise control.


2. Safety Automated systems with gearbox-assisted butterfly valves can minimize workplace hazards associated with manual valve operation, particularly in high-pressure environments.


3. Cost-Effectiveness By reducing wear and tear on valves and improving operational efficiency, companies can save on long-term maintenance and replacement costs.


4. Space Saving Butterfly valves are generally more compact than other types of valves, and with a gearbox, they can fit into tight spaces while still providing the necessary functionality.


Applications of Butterfly Valves with Gearboxes


Butterfly valves with gearboxes are utilized across a wide range of industries, including


- Water and Wastewater Treatment Regulating flow in municipal systems where precise control is vital. - Oil and Gas Controlling the flow of hydrocarbons in pipelines, where high torque and reliable sealing are required. - Chemical Processing Regulating corrosive or hazardous substances safely and efficiently. - HVAC Systems Managing airflow in large building systems for optimal temperature control and energy efficiency.
